Corvane FX Service — Environments. Three tiers: dev, staging, prod. Rounding for currency conversion uses banker's rounding in staging and prod; dev historically used truncation, which caused the ledger mismatches new hires keep asking about. Always test rounding-sensitive changes in staging first. Each environment's conversion settings are set out below.

config for hawip-bahop:
[fendor]
host = fendor.paliqworks.corp
user = fendor_svc
database = fendor_prod

INTERNAL MEMO — Records Team

Re: Courier change following missed pick-up

Fallowby Express failed the scheduled collection of the archived deeds on the 14th. No notice was given. Effective immediately, all records runs transfer to Quillstone Couriers. Routes and timings stay the same; the Thursday slot moves to 09:30. Outbound crates must be logged and sealed by 09:00. Quillstone drivers carry grey lanyards and will not accept unsealed items. At hand-over, the desk clerk must give the driver the release phrase exactly as issued.

handover note for tajef-yafof: the belox jorael courier leaves the jorix ledger at gate 9537 under passcode 794379

Quick note for plugin authors: the Tallyforge report builder uses a stable sort everywhere. If two rows compare equal on your sort key, they keep their original input order — always. Your plugin's comparators should assume this, and please don't shuffle ties yourself, since customers rely on predictable output. If you need multi-level sorting, chain keys instead of re-sorting. Worked examples and the comparator interface spec are on the page below.

dashboard of taduf-yagap = https://confluence.tolvaqsys.internal/display/display/projects/display

Ticket: Drift in formula sandbox settings (Cobbleworth)

While auditing the Cobbleworth formula sandbox, I found prod diverging from the declared state: memory caps and evaluation timeouts were loosened on two nodes, likely during last month's incident and never reverted. This weakens isolation for user-supplied formulas. For the sync, the intended configuration is as follows.

deployment values, yagef-yawip:
ELIOX_PIN=5303
ELIOX_METRICS_HOST=metrics.eliox.paliqworks.corp
ELIOX_LOG_LEVEL=error
ELIOX_TENANT=praiel